How to Download Music from YouTube Music to an SD Card?In the YouTube Music app, you can set to download music from YouTube Music to your phone’s internal memory or the installed SD card. To save space for the internal memory, you can directly download YouTube music to your SD card, and this is the thing we want to talk about in this part. You need 2 steps to do this work. Download Music from YouTube Music to an SD Card
How to Download Music from YouTube Music to SD Card?Step 1: Set to Save Downloads to SD Card by Default
After these settings, the downloaded music files will be directly saved to your SD card. However, if the Use SD card option is not enabled, the downloaded music will be saved to your phone’s internal memory. Additionally, you need to guarantee that there is enough space on the SD card to save the music files you want to download. Step 2: Download Music from YouTube Music to Your SD Card
If the downloading process is interrupted due to a bad network connection during the downloading process, the process will automatically resume when the network connection goes back to normal. How do I download music from YouTube to my SD card?How to Download Music from YouTube Music to SD Card?. Open the YouTube Music app on your phone.. Tap your profile picture at the top of the screen.. Tap Settings.. Tap Downloads.. Turn of the button for Use SD card (Save music to the SD card).. How do you put music on a microSD card for your phone?Step 1: Locate the music files on your computer. Step 2: Connect the phone via USB cable and select "Turn on USB storage," which will allow you to mount the SD card to add music. If no prompt appears, there will be a USB icon in the notification shade (at top) that will bring up the prompt to complete this step.
